Another evaluation was made and the insurance … dark haired actorsWebMar 26, 2024 · Begin by nailing a strip of starter shingles around the perimeter of the roof. First, lay starter shingles along the roof’s gables, securing them in place with 4 evenly spaced roofing nails per strip. Then, lay starter shingles along the eves of the roof, overlapping them with the gable starter shingles where they meet in the corners of the roof. bishop daniels cogicWebJun 20, 2024 · Nail a row of roof brackets about 18 in. up from the eave and about 4 ft. apart. Position the brackets directly over a rafter or truss (Fig. A). Install each bracket by lifting a shingle tab and sliding the bracket under it.
